Hitzigrath

Netzwerk-Administrator und Hobby-Fotograf

Benutzer-Werkzeuge

Webseiten-Werkzeuge


Unterschiede

Hier werden die Unterschiede zwischen zwei Versionen angezeigt.

Link zu dieser Vergleichsansicht

Beide Seiten der vorigen Revision Vorhergehende Überarbeitung
Nächste Überarbeitung
Vorhergehende Überarbeitung
docs:webmin:bind_rndc_problem [29.03.2020 - 15:38]
127.0.0.1 Externe Bearbeitung
docs:webmin:bind_rndc_problem [05.10.2023 - 09:44] (aktuell)
Mischa [Quellennachweise und weitere Informationen]
Zeile 1: Zeile 1:
 +====== Webmin rndc Zugriff korrigieren ======
 +
 +Beim BIND8-Modul kann es zu Problemen mit dem ''​rndc''​ geben (z.B. wenn Änderungen übernommen werden sollen o.ä.). Diese Zugriffsprobleme werden mit einer Meldung wie folgende angezeigt:​\\
 +''​NDC-Befehl fehlgeschlagen:​ rndc: connection to remote host closed This may indicate that * the remote server is using an older version of the command protocol, * this host is not authorized to connect, * the clocks are not synchronized,​ or * the key is invalid.''​
 +
 +Das Problem dabei ist, dass die managed-keys Dateien nach dem Erstellen der RNDC-Konfiguration mit ''​root''​ verrechtet sind:
 +<code bash>
 +root@host01:​~#​ ls -l /​var/​cache/​bind/​
 +total 8
 +-rw-r--r-- 1 root root 221 Jul 19 20:43 managed-keys.bind
 +-rw-r--r-- 1 root root 512 Jul 19 20:43 managed-keys.bind.jnl
 +root@host01:​~#​
 +</​code>​
 +
 +Dieses Problem kann man dann damit lösen, dass man die Rechte auf ''​bind''​ setzt (und zum testen den Nameserver durchstartet):​
 +<code bash>
 +root@host01:​~#​ chown bind:bind /​var/​cache/​bind/​managed-keys.* ​  
 +root@host01:​~#​ service bind9 restart
 +root@host01:​~#​
 +</​code>​
 +
 +<WRAP pagebreak></​WRAP>​
 +===== Quellennachweise und weitere Informationen =====
 +
 +  * <​BOOKMARK:​link1>​[1] [[http://​serverfault.com/​questions/​221250/​fixing-bind9-rndc-error-connection-to-remote-host-closed|Fixing BIND9 rndc error “connection to remote host closed”]] //@ Server Fault//
 +
 +
 +
 +{{keywords>​dokumentation,​tipp,​trick,​tutorial,​howto}}
 +{{tag>​webmin bind modul rndc}}
 +<WRAP rightalign><​wrap lo>//​Dieser Artikel ist publiziert unter: {{license>​by-nc-sa,​small}}//</​wrap></​WRAP>​